CRANBURY, N.J. -- A major accident on the New Jersey Turnpike involving multiple vehicles in Cranbury has killed at least one person and injured several others.

All lanes are blocked southbound at Molly Pitcher Service Area between Exits 8-8a.

There are more than 15 vehicles involved in the crash including four tractor-trailers, two box trucks, a fully-loaded bus, and multiple cars.

At least one car is on fire north of Exit 8. It's unclear how many people are injured.

Troopers are on the scene actively investigating the crash. All southbound lanes are closed at this time.

A 35 mph speed restriction was enforced for parts of the New Jersey Turnpike due to icy conditions Monday evening. Cranbury, where the crash occurred, was included in the speed restriction.

Police are investigating whether icy roads played a factor in accident.
